Hi Kate,
This may not answer your question completely but could be useful information.A Calendar based view showing downtimes for Technical Systems, Technical Scenarios will be available in the next release of SAP Solution Manager ( mid next year ). Downtime reporting comparing planned downtimes with actual downtime data will also be available.
